Why Choose a Used Truck? The Smart Investment
The decision to buy a used truck is often driven by practical considerations, and for good reason. The benefits extend far beyond just the initial cost savings. From my experience in the automotive industry, I’ve seen firsthand how a well-chosen used truck can provide immense value.
Firstly, cost-effectiveness is the most obvious advantage. A used truck typically comes with a significantly lower sticker price than its brand-new counterpart. This immediately frees up a substantial portion of your budget, which can then be allocated to other important areas like insurance, maintenance, or even essential upgrades for your new-to-you vehicle.
Secondly, you benefit from reduced depreciation. New vehicles lose a substantial portion of their value the moment they’re driven off the lot. This initial, rapid depreciation is absorbed by the first owner. When you purchase a used truck, you’re buying it after this steepest depreciation curve, meaning your investment holds its value much better over time. This makes a used truck a more financially sound asset in the long run.
Finally, the sheer variety and proven reliability of modern used trucks are undeniable. The used market offers an incredible array of makes, models, and configurations that might be out of reach if bought new. Furthermore, today’s trucks are built to last, with many models easily exceeding 200,000 miles with proper maintenance. This means you can often find a highly reliable vehicle with plenty of life left, often still under some form of manufacturer or dealer warranty.

Exploring the Diverse World of Used Trucks in Macon, GA
The beauty of the used truck market in Macon, GA, lies in its incredible diversity. Depending on your specific needs, you’ll find a range of options catering to different budgets, uses, and preferences. Understanding these categories is the first step towards narrowing down your search.
Light-Duty Pickups: Versatility for Everyday Life
These are the most common and popular choices, perfect for a blend of personal use, light hauling, and family needs. Models like the Ford F-150, Chevrolet Silverado 1500, Ram 1500, Toyota Tundra, and Nissan Titan dominate this segment. They offer a comfortable ride, decent fuel economy (for a truck), and impressive towing capacities suitable for boats, small campers, or utility trailers.
From my observation, many Macon residents opt for light-duty trucks because they seamlessly integrate into both work and leisure. You can comfortably commute to work during the week and then easily load up gardening supplies or camping gear for the weekend. The versatility of these Macon Georgia truck sales makes them highly sought after.
Mid-Size Trucks: Agile and Efficient
If you’re looking for something a bit more nimble, easier to park in tighter spaces, and generally more fuel-efficient than a full-size, a mid-size truck might be your ideal match. Popular choices include the Toyota Tacoma, Chevrolet Colorado, Ford Ranger, and Nissan Frontier. These trucks still offer impressive capability for their size, capable of handling off-road trails or lighter work tasks.
Pro tips from us: Mid-size trucks are fantastic for those who live in urban areas of Macon but still need the utility of a truck for occasional projects or outdoor adventures. They strike a great balance between car-like maneuverability and truck-like utility.
Heavy-Duty Workhorses: For Serious Towing and Hauling
For those who demand maximum capability, whether for commercial purposes, towing large RVs, or hauling heavy equipment, heavy-duty trucks are the answer. This category includes models like the Ford F-250/F-350 Super Duty, Chevrolet Silverado/GMC Sierra 2500/3500 HD, and Ram 2500/3500. These trucks are built with stronger frames, more robust powertrains (often diesel options), and higher payload and towing capacities.
While they consume more fuel and are larger to maneuver, their unmatched strength makes them indispensable for specific tasks. If your work or hobbies involve significant towing or hauling, looking at reliable used trucks Macon in the heavy-duty segment is a must.
Essential Factors When Buying a Used Truck in Macon, GA
Finding the right used truck requires careful consideration of several critical factors. Based on my experience guiding countless buyers, skipping these steps can lead to costly regrets.
1. Define Your Budget – Beyond the Sticker Price
Your budget isn’t just the purchase price; it also includes several ongoing costs. Factor in potential sales tax, registration fees, insurance premiums (which can vary significantly for trucks), and an allowance for immediate maintenance or repairs. Securing financing pre-approval, if needed, will also give you a clear spending limit.
Common mistakes to avoid are underestimating these additional costs. A seemingly great deal on a truck can quickly become expensive if you haven’t accounted for a higher insurance premium or a set of new tires that are immediately needed.
2. Intended Use – What Will Your Truck Do?
This is perhaps the most crucial question. Will you be using it primarily for commuting, light chores, heavy construction work, off-roading, or towing a large fifth-wheel camper? Your answer will dictate the truck’s size, engine type, drivetrain (2WD vs. 4WD), bed length, and cab configuration.
For example, if you plan to tow a large boat to Lake Tobesofkee frequently, you’ll need a truck with a sufficient towing capacity and potentially a larger engine. If it’s mostly for daily driving around Macon with occasional trips to Home Depot, a mid-size or light-duty pickup will likely suffice.
3. Thorough Condition & History Check – Your Due Diligence
Never buy a used truck sight unseen or without a comprehensive inspection.
- Vehicle History Report (VHR): Always obtain a CarFax or AutoCheck report. This document provides crucial insights into the truck’s past, including accident history, previous owners, service records, odometer discrepancies, and title issues (e.g., salvage, flood). This is a non-negotiable step.
- Physical Inspection: Walk around the truck in daylight. Look for rust, dents, scratches, uneven panel gaps (suggesting previous accident repairs), and tire wear patterns. Check the interior for excessive wear, strange odors, or non-functioning electronics.
- Mechanical Inspection: Pop the hood. Look for fluid leaks, corrosion, or aftermarket modifications. Check under the truck for signs of damage or rust on the frame.
Pro tips from us: While a visual inspection is good, it’s not enough. Always proceed to the next critical step.
4. The Indispensable Pre-Purchase Inspection (PPI)
This is perhaps the single most important piece of advice I can offer: Always get a pre-purchase inspection by an independent, certified mechanic. This means taking the truck to a mechanic of your choosing, not the seller’s. They will put the vehicle on a lift, thoroughly inspect the engine, transmission, brakes, suspension, electrical systems, and more.
A PPI can uncover hidden issues that might not be visible to the untrained eye, saving you thousands of dollars in potential repairs down the line. It also gives you leverage in price negotiation if minor issues are found.
5. Test Drive – Feel the Road
A test drive is your opportunity to assess the truck’s performance and comfort. Drive it on various roads – city streets, highways, and even some rougher terrain if possible and appropriate. Pay attention to:
- Engine noise and acceleration.
- Braking performance.
- Steering feel and alignment.
- Transmission shifts (should be smooth, not jerky).
- Any unusual vibrations, rattles, or smells.
Test the air conditioning, heater, radio, windows, and all other electronic features. Try to replicate how you’d typically use the truck.
Where to Find Your Next Used Truck in Macon, GA
Macon offers multiple avenues for finding your ideal used truck, each with its own advantages.
Local Dealerships: Convenience and Assurance
- Franchise Dealerships (e.g., Ford, Chevy, Ram, Toyota in Macon): These dealerships often have a dedicated used truck inventory, including certified pre-owned (CPO) options. CPO trucks come with manufacturer-backed warranties, multi-point inspections, and roadside assistance, offering peace of mind. They typically have higher prices but offer more assurance.
- Independent Used Car Lots: Macon has numerous independent used car dealerships specializing in a variety of makes and models. They often offer competitive pricing and a broader selection of older or more unique trucks. Always research their reputation and read reviews before visiting.
Benefits of buying from a dealership include access to financing, potential warranties, and a more streamlined purchasing process. They also handle all the necessary paperwork.
Online Marketplaces: Vast Selection at Your Fingertips
- Large Automotive Websites (AutoTrader, Cars.com, CarGurus): These platforms allow you to search for used trucks for sale in Macon, GA specifically, filtering by make, model, year, price, mileage, and features. They aggregate listings from both dealerships and private sellers, giving you a comprehensive view of the market.
- Local Classifieds (Craigslist, Facebook Marketplace): These can be excellent sources for finding deals from private sellers. Prices here are often lower because there’s no dealer markup. However, you’ll need to exercise more caution, as these sales offer fewer protections. Always meet in a public place, bring a friend, and be extra diligent with your inspections.
Auctions: For Experienced Buyers
While not for the faint of heart, local automotive auctions can offer incredible deals on trucks. However, they are typically "as-is" sales with no warranties, and inspection opportunities are often limited. This route is best reserved for experienced buyers or those with a trusted mechanic who can quickly assess a vehicle.
The Step-by-Step Buying Process: Navigating Your Purchase
Once you’ve identified a few potential trucks, here’s a structured approach to making your purchase:
- Research and Narrow Down: Use online resources to compare models, read reviews, and understand common issues for specific trucks. Identify 2-3 trucks that fit your criteria.
- Set Your Budget and Secure Financing: Know your absolute maximum spending limit and get pre-approved for a loan if you plan to finance. This strengthens your negotiating position.
- Contact Sellers & Ask Questions: Before even seeing the truck, call the seller. Ask about the truck’s history, why they’re selling it, recent maintenance, and any known issues. This can save you a wasted trip.
- Inspect the Truck & Review History Reports: Conduct your thorough visual inspection and review the CarFax/AutoCheck report in detail.
- The Test Drive: Experience the truck on the road, as outlined earlier.
- Get a Pre-Purchase Inspection (PPI): Arrange for your independent mechanic to perform a thorough inspection.
- Negotiate the Price: Use the information from the PPI and market research to negotiate a fair price. Be prepared to walk away if the deal isn’t right.
- Complete Paperwork & Transfer Ensure all documents are correctly filled out, including the bill of sale, title transfer, and any loan agreements. For private sales, verify the seller’s identity and ensure the title is clean and in their name.
- Arrange Insurance: Don’t drive your new truck off the lot without proof of insurance.
Common Mistakes to Avoid When Buying a Used Truck
From years of observing the used vehicle market, I’ve seen countless buyers make these errors. Being aware of them can save you a lot of headache and money.
- Skipping the Pre-Purchase Inspection (PPI): As emphasized, this is the biggest mistake. It’s a small investment that can prevent a massive repair bill.
- Not Checking the Vehicle History Report: Ignoring a CarFax or AutoCheck report means you’re buying blind to accidents, flood damage, or title issues.
- Falling for a "Too Good to Be True" Deal: If the price is significantly lower than similar models in the Macon market, there’s usually a reason. Be extra cautious.
- Ignoring the Test Drive: A quick spin around the block isn’t enough. Take your time and drive it as you would normally.
- Not Budgeting for Post-Purchase Costs: Remember insurance, registration, and potential immediate maintenance items like new tires or fluid changes.
- Impulse Buying: Take your time. Don’t feel pressured by a seller. A good deal today will likely still be a good deal tomorrow.
Post-Purchase Tips for Your Used Truck
Congratulations on your new-to-you truck! To ensure it serves you well for many years, follow these post-purchase tips:
- Scheduled Maintenance: Adhere to the manufacturer’s recommended maintenance schedule. Even if you don’t have the full service history, start fresh with an oil change, filter replacements, and a general check-up.
- Regular Cleaning: Keeping your truck clean, both inside and out, helps preserve its condition and can reveal potential issues like rust early on.
- Understand Your Warranty: If you purchased a CPO truck or an extended warranty, understand what it covers and for how long. Keep all documentation in a safe place.
